On the explosion at Bengaluru’s Rameshwaram Cafe, Karnataka Chief Minister Siddaramaiah on Saturday alleged politics by the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) over the incident and said the blast was carried out using a pressure cooker.

“BJP is doing politics. Bomb blasts happened during their governance as well. Were they appeasing Muslims then? I condemn terrorists. We must not do politics,” Siddaramaiah said in Mysore.

The chief minister also informed that he will visit the victims in the hospital on Saturday and inspect the explosion spot.

About the investigation into the blast, Siddaramaiah said that the man responsible behind the explosion wore a mask, and cap and travelled in a bus.

“A blast has indeed happened. One man who wore a mask and cap came on the bus. Ordered Rave idly at the counter. Then he went and sat in a place. He kept the timer and went. 9 are injured. All are out of danger. DCM and HM went to the spot. I will also go. We don’t know who he is. His photos have come. Getting off the bus, taking tokens sitting there, and keeping the bag there. At the earliest, we’ll find him,” Siddaramaiah added.

Bengaluru Blast Case: Investigation Intensify

The Karnataka police have intensified the investigation into the low-intensity bomb blast at a popular eatery here, in which 10 people were injured, officials said on Saturday.

According to official sources, images of the suspect’s movement have been captured by the CCTV cameras at the Rameshwaram cafe in the Brookefield area and those nearby.

The investigating teams are also looking at similarities between Friday’s explosion and the November 2022 Mangaluru cooker blast, sources said.
